Ciena’s Supply Chain organization drives strategic sourcing decisions that enable innovation, technology leadership, and operational resilience across the optical networking portfolio. This role influences supplier strategy, risk management, cost optimization, and new product introduction activities for critical optical components. Success in this position helps ensure access to leading technologies while maintaining supply continuity and competitive advantage.
How you will make an impact:
- Develop and implement commodity strategies for optical products and suppliers across technology, quality, supply, and cost objectives.
- Monitor optical component market trends, technology developments, product costs, supply conditions, and supplier landscapes to inform sourcing strategies.
- Collaborate with internal stakeholders to align commodity strategies with organizational goals and objectives.
- Lead negotiations to optimize total cost of ownership for optical components throughout the product lifecycle.
- Resolve critical supply shortages through engagement with suppliers and EMS partners to maintain supply continuity.
- Identify and mitigate supply chain risks associated with optical components throughout the product lifecycle.
- Build supplier relationships and conduct recurring business reviews to align supplier actions with business objectives.
The must haves:
- Education: Engineering and/or Business degree.
- Experience: 10+ years of experience in optical procurement.
- Experience: 5+ years of Commodity Management and/or Procurement experience.
- Application of optical technologies, optical component industry trends, and supplier ecosystems.
- Utilization of optical products including lasers, optical receivers, modulators, passive optical components, and transceivers.
- Background in optics manufacturing processes, including optical fabrication, assembly, and testing.
- Experience leading cross-functional teams, including R&D, PLM, and Quality, on commodity initiatives.
Nice to haves:
- Commodity knowledge of optical components including, but not limited to, line cards, WSS & ROADMs, gain blocks, and laser pumps.
- Expertise defining and implementing supply strategies to mitigate risks and ensure continuity of supply for optical components.
- Experience resolving critical supply shortages and optimizing supplier relationships.
- Experience supporting internal stakeholders with the negotiation of legal agreements involving suppliers.
- Ability to work effectively under pressure using time management practices.
- Willingness to travel as required to support supplier relationships and business needs.
